CE54 NLR is a 2004 Mazda MX-5 in Red with a 1,597cc petrol engine. This vehicle has been through 19 MOT tests with a personal pass rate of 68.4%.
Across all 2004 Mazda MX-5 models, the average MOT pass rate is 75.9% with a typical mileage of 59,584 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mazda MX-5 fails its MOT is seat belt anchorage prescribed area is excessively corroded, accounting for 44,475 recorded failures. If you're considering buying CE54 NLR, it's worth having these areas checked by a mechanic before committing.
The Mazda MX-5 typically stays on UK roads for around 36 years. At 22 years old, this Mazda MX-5 is well into its expected lifespan but still has years ahead.
